/* COR PRINCIPAL */
:root{
--cor-principal: #9C8575;
}

.odge-rodape {
    background: #fff4f3 !important;
}
#rodape .titulo {
    color: black !important;
}
#rodape .institucional li span, #rodape .institucional li i {
    color: black !important;
}
#rodape .institucional a {
    color: black !important;
}
.redes-sociais span.fundo-secundario {
    color: black !important;
}
.listagem .listagem-linha li {
    width: 33%;
}
/* DESKTOP FUNDO */
@media screen and (min-width:768px) {
.secao-banners {
 background-image: none !important;
 margin-top: 152px!important;
 background-repeat: no-repeat;
 background-position: center top;
}
}
/* MOBILE FUNDO */
@media screen and (max-width:767px) {
body {
 background-image: none !important;
 background-repeat: no-repeat !important;
 background-size: 130% !important;
 background-position: top !important;
}
}

.row-fluid.banner.cheio {
    max-width: 100%;
}
.row-fluid.banner.hidden-phone {
    margin-top: 0px;
}
#corpo > div.conteiner > div.secao-principal.row-fluid.sem-coluna > div.conteudo.span12 {
    margin: 0;
    padding-top: 0;
    margin-top: 20px;
}
.listagem .span4 .imagem-produto, .listagem .produtos-carrossel[data-produtos-linha="3"] .imagem-produto {
    height: 400px;
}
.pagina-categoria #corpo .listagem .listagem-linha li {
    width: 33%;
}
.pagina-categoria .listagem .listagem-item .imagem-produto {
    height: 480px;
}
@media screen and (max-width: 767px){
#cabecalho {
    background-color: #877365;
}
.banner.cheio .flexslider .slides img {
    height: auto;
    max-width: 100%;
    margin-left: 0%;
    width: 100%;
}
.listagem .span4 .imagem-produto, .listagem .produtos-carrossel[data-produtos-linha="3"] .imagem-produto {
    height: 400px;
}
.pagina-categoria .listagem .listagem-item .imagem-produto {
    height: 480px;
}
.pagina-categoria #corpo .listagem .listagem-linha li {
    width: 100% !important;
}
}

.rastreio-topo i {
    filter: invert(1);
}
@media screen and (min-width: 768px){
.contato-top i {
    filter: invert(1);
}
.minha-conta .btn-group a i {
    filter: invert(1);
}
.carrinho a>i.icon-shopping-cart.fundo-principal {
        filter: invert(1);
}
}

@media screen and (min-width: 768px){
    .contato-top i {
    background-image: none;
}
.contato-evtop i {
    font-size: 25px;
    color: transparent;
    background: transparent;
    border-radius: 10px;
    padding: 5px;
    background-image: url(https://cdn.awsli.com.br/1242/1242028/arquivos/001-headset.png);
    background-repeat: no-repeat;
    background-size: 30px auto;
}
.contato-content ul li i {
    font-family: 'FontAwesome-v4';
}
}